Bill94th CongressFiled Feb 24, 1976Government liability
S. 3023
A bill to amend section 501 of title 44, United States Code, to provide immunity for the Government Printing Office, the Public Printer, the Superintendent of Documents, and other officers and employees of the Government Printing Office from civil or criminal liability for printing, binding, and distribution services required by law or otherwise ordered in accordance with law or to be executed at or through the Government Printing Office.
